Transaction 836d1565974b578471d4cfb1d6df74e9526aa854e1bacbde6de66bd15bda5f70
1 Input
1 Output
-
836d1565974b578471d4cfb1d6df74e9526aa854e1bacbde6de66bd15bda5f70:0
- value
- 20978860
- script pubkey
- OP_0 OP_PUSHBYTES_20 e076592d41e104fa35156411be6af1674ceb5dcd
- address
- bc1qupm9jt2puyz05dg4vsgmu6h3vaxwkhwdlh56fs